London Fashion Week: Acne

I <3 ACNE!!! I've been following Acne, a Swedish based design house, since I lived in Stockholm a few years ago. They have been around since 1996 and have always pushed the envelope. Scandinavia is known for great modern design and Acne delivers. A play on proportion, a theme that seems to be their trademark, Acne mixes boxy leather jackets with anti-fit blocked trousers. Round, large shell bomber jackets with slim skirts, Fitted men's shirts with stove pipe velvet pants . . .
